
CHILLICOTHE, OH – The Chillicothe Police Department released its daily media report, detailing 14 incidents on Sunday, June 29, 2025, with the summary compiled at 9:45 AM EDT on Monday, June 30, 2025. The day included ongoing investigations into thefts, assaults, and a missing person, reflecting the department’s active response to community needs.
The night began with a traffic stop at 12:44 a.m. on N. Bridge St. (Valero Bridge & Riverside) for driving under suspension, with the investigation continuing. A non-criminal found property report was taken at 2:09 a.m. at the Moose Lodge on E. Water St. An assault was reported at 7:27 a.m. on Piatt Ave. (noted as 530 Arch St.), with the case pending, while a telecommunications harassment complaint at 9:07 a.m. on Lille St. remains under review.
Criminal mischief incidents were documented, including one at 10:10 a.m. in the 1400 block of N. Bridge St. and another at 12:55 p.m. on N. Sugar St. involving house door damage. A private property injury accident at 12:25 p.m. at Ollie’s on Consumer Center Dr. is under investigation. At 1:38 p.m. on N. Mulberry St., a trespassing call led to a pending probe into a fugitive from justice and warrant issue.
A missing person report was filed at 3:18 p.m. on N. Paint St., with the search ongoing. Theft investigations continued at 3:42 p.m. on N. Bridge St. (McDonald’s Bridge & Second), while a hit-and-skip crash report was taken at 8:51 p.m. on Jefferson Ave. Disorderly conduct cases, including an assault at 9:49 p.m. on W. 7th St. (105 Lincoln Park), are still being probed, and a criminal trespass at 11:59 p.m. on S. Walnut St. (Tiffin Towers) involving a bathroom refusal is under review. One report at 5:24 p.m. on N. Bridge St. was issued in error.
